Object Description:
In his drawings, Jorge de la Vega explored new ways of representing human and animal figures, which became key subjects of his work during the early 1960s. “La tormenta” shows a squall of vertical lines and horizontal bars looming above a human figure surrounded by animals. A grid suggesting shelter indicates that not everyone finds protection from the storm. De la Vega’s intense, bold brushstrokes and ragged lines lend his figures a sense of anxiety in the midst of an extreme situation.
